vps重启数据库怎么弄

使用SSH登录到VPS,执行命令:service mysql restart 或 systemctl restart mysqld,即可重启数据库。

VPS重启数据库的详细步骤

十多年的通河网站建设经验,针对设计、前端、开发、售后、文案、推广等六对一服务,响应快,48小时及时工作处理。全网营销推广的优势是能够根据用户设备显示端的尺寸不同,自动调整通河建站的显示方式,使网站能够适用不同显示终端,在浏览器中调整网站的宽度,无论在任何一种浏览器上浏览网站,都能展现优雅布局与设计,从而大程度地提升浏览体验。成都创新互联从事“通河网站设计”,“通河网站推广”以来,每个客户项目都认真落实执行。

单元1:备份数据库

在重启数据库之前,首先需要备份数据库以防止数据丢失,以下是备份数据库的步骤:

1、使用SSH登录到VPS服务器。

2、进入数据库所在的目录。

3、执行以下命令来备份数据库(以MySQL为例):

```

mysqldump u [用户名] p [密码] [数据库名] > [备份文件路径]/[数据库名].sql

```

4、根据提示输入数据库密码,等待备份完成。

单元2:停止数据库服务

在重启数据库之前,需要先停止当前运行的数据库服务,以下是停止数据库服务的步骤:

1、使用SSH登录到VPS服务器。

2、根据你所使用的数据库类型,执行相应的命令来停止数据库服务,以下是几个常见数据库的停止命令示例:

MySQL:service mysql stopsystemctl stop mysqld

PostgreSQL:sudo service postgresql stop

SQLite:直接关闭相关进程即可,因为SQLite是一个文件型数据库,不需要额外的服务。

单元3:重新启动数据库

在停止数据库服务后,可以开始重新启动数据库,以下是启动数据库的步骤:

1、使用SSH登录到VPS服务器。

2、根据你所使用的数据库类型,执行相应的命令来启动数据库服务,以下是几个常见数据库的启动命令示例:

MySQL:service mysql startsystemctl start mysqld

PostgreSQL:sudo service postgresql start

SQLite:直接打开相关进程即可,因为SQLite是一个文件型数据库,不需要额外的服务。

单元4:检查数据库状态

启动数据库后,可以通过以下方法检查数据库的状态以确保它正在正常运行:

1、使用SSH登录到VPS服务器。

2、根据你所使用的数据库类型,执行相应的命令来检查数据库状态,以下是几个常见数据库的状态检查命令示例:

MySQL:service mysql statussystemctl status mysqld

PostgreSQL:sudo service postgresql status

SQLite:直接查看相关进程是否正在运行即可,因为SQLite是一个文件型数据库,没有特定的状态检查命令。

相关问题与解答:

问题1:如果重启数据库时出现错误怎么办?

解答1:如果在重启数据库的过程中遇到错误,可以尝试以下解决方法:

检查备份文件是否存在且完整,确保没有数据丢失。

确保使用正确的用户名和密码进行连接和操作。

检查日志文件以获取更多详细的错误信息,根据错误提示进行排查和修复。

问题2:如何定期自动重启数据库?

解答2:要定期自动重启数据库,可以使用定时任务工具来实现,以下是使用Crontab在Linux系统中设置定期自动重启MySQL的示例步骤:

1、使用SSH登录到VPS服务器。

2、打开Crontab配置文件:crontab e

3、在文件中添加一行,指定重启时间和执行的命令,例如每天凌晨3点重启MySQL:0 3 * * * service mysql restart

4、保存并退出文件,现在系统将按照指定的时间自动重启数据库。

分享文章:vps重启数据库怎么弄
网页地址:http://www.mswzjz.com/qtweb/news24/173424.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联